'Deeply Concerned': Search Underway for Missing Northern Kentucky University Student

EquuSearch Midwest will conduct a drone and foot search after police said Foust’s car, phone and bag were found in separate places.

  • EquuSearch Midwest has joined the search for missing Northern Kentucky University student Murry Alexis Foust following a request from the Covington Police Department.
  • Foust, 22, was last seen Monday, April 27, in the Latonia neighborhood of Covington; surveillance photos captured Foust just before 6 p.m. that day.
  • Foust's cell phone was found in their apartment, while their car was located on Decoursey Avenue and a backpack was discovered on the NKU campus.
  • Standing 5-feet-7-inches, Foust has dyed-black, shoulder-length hair and brown eyes, with distinguishing tattoos including a geometric striped pattern, a ram skull, and a depiction of Jesus Christ.
  • The search team stated, "We have had our drone team out and we will be conducting a foot search," as police urge anyone with information to call 911 or 859-292-2234.
